Clueless driver pulls an unsafe driving manuever hopping across gore point, then taking their sweet time to merge.
San Diego-area commuter and Redditor /u/Dexter_McThorpan shared headshaking dashcam footage from earlier last week (Mar 8, 2026) to the /r/IdiotsInCars subreddit showing a confused driver not realizing they could’ve gone straight and, thinking they missed their left-hand exit, decided to brute force their way through a gore point, taking their sweet time to merge, too.
Check out the dashcam footage embedded below with the original Reddit thread linked here.
The incident happened on the 163 headed northbound at the exit with Friars Rd. (Exact location on Google Maps linked here.)
As the dashcam shows, OP is headed north on 163 towards the 805.
As he approaches the off-ramp to continue on the 163 under Friars Rd, a driver in a silver Dodge Dakota can be seen making their way across the gore point, an area of the freeway not meant to be driven across.
“Yesterday, on my way in, this dude missed the left-hand exit going north on the 163. There was nothing but an empty road behind me. I *thought* he was gonna wait.”
He, in fact, did not stop and, instead of waiting or hitting the gas to get up to speed, the Dakota driver took their sweet time, not realizing they’d caused the dashcam owner behind them to slow from 65 to 35 in mere seconds.
“Stop f***ing doing dumb s***. I’d like to get to and from without becoming a statistic.”
To put the driver’s move in perspective, those familiar with the area, not to mention signage indicating so, he could’ve stayed in his lane and eventually merged back onto the 163 N, regardless.

Thankfully, nothing came of the incident; however, that driver likely learned nothing from his near rear-end collision.

In California, driving through a gore point and merging slowly can get you a $238 fine and 1 point on your record. It violates CVC §21755(b) (improper use of gore area) and CVC §21658(a) (impeding traffic). This moving violation can also raise your insurance rates.
